More about the book
Set against the backdrop of an October night in 48 B.C. on the Syrian border of Egypt, the narrative unfolds near a palace where soldiers engage in leisure and camaraderie. The scene contrasts the ancient world with modern sensibilities, showcasing officers who embody a more refined civilization than their contemporary counterparts. As Captain Belzanor gambles with a young Persian recruit, the camaraderie among aristocratic Egyptian guardsmen reveals their pride in their military heritage, offering a glimpse into the complexities of their society.
